This rear CVD drive shaft is crafted as a replacement for the TRAXXAS Telluride 4x4 drivetrain, combining steel and aluminium components with a 12mmx6mm wheel hex interface. It is intended to substitute the stock rear half-shafts for improved wear resistance and steady driveline engagement.
The shaft operates as a constant velocity link that transfers torque from the differential to the wheel hex. Critical contact and load areas are steel, while aluminium is used on non-wearing portions to reduce mass at the rotating ends. Before fitting, check that your wheel hub accepts a 12mmx6mm hex and confirm clearance with suspension and shock parts.
Fitment follows routine Telluride rear-end service steps, with attention to CVD cup alignment and axle pin retention. Once installed, confirm free rotation across suspension travel and recheck fasteners that hold the wheel hex. This shaft supports incremental drivetrain upgrades and standard maintenance like bearing checks and differential servicing.
